Based on the quenching experiments, the precipitation behavior of 7085 aluminum alloy at different quenching rates wasinvestigated through electrical conductivity testing, microstructure characterization, and thermodynamic calculations. Thestudy reveals that as the quenching rate decreases, the electrical conductivity increases, and there is an increase in the typesand nucleation sites of quenching precipitation phases. The preferred nucleation sites for precipitation are in the followingorder: high-angle grain boundaries (HAGBs), low-angle grain boundaries (LAGBs), non-coherent Al3Zrparticles withinrecrystallized grains (RGs), dislocations, and coherent Al3Zrparticles within subgrains (SGs). The precipitation sequenceof quenching phases is as follows: η, T, and Y phases. With the decrease in quenching rate, the η phase is first observedto precipitate at HAGBs, followed by LAGBs, non-coherent Al3Zrparticles within RGs, dislocations, and coherent Al3Zrparticles within SGs. Furthermore, at quenching rates below 152 °C/min, the T phase is observed to precipitate at LAGBs.At a quenching rate of 129 °C/min, the Y phase is observed to precipitate at dislocations.
